In Juniper Mist, the Webhook API is event-driven. It allows you to configure a webserver that receives notifications when events occur within the Mist environment, rather than requiring you to constantly poll the API. Another event-driven API is the WebSocket API, which provides a bidirectional communication channel for streaming near real-time data to a client.
